Item Description
Since September 2010, Catherine “Kit” Hoover has co- hosted NBC’s Access Hollywood Live with Billy Bush, covering “inside Hollywood” stories and celebrity news and interviews. A popular national television personality, sportscaster and broadcast journalist, her career includes Fox News Channel and ESPN, a correspondent for the TV Guide Channel; host on TLC's Real Simple Real Life; reporter on Shaq Vs and host of Six Flags TV. In 2003 Kit joined ESPN as co-host of its innovative live morning show Cold Pizza, conducting live interviews, doing features and highlights She became a judge on ESPN's reality contest, Dream Job in 2004. For ESPN, Hoover became the lead Feature and Field Reporter for Tennis 2004-2006 Australian Open, Wimbledon and the French Open. She also covered other major worldwide events such as the 2004 Summer Olympics, the 2004-5 Super Bowls, the 2003-4 World Series.
Mask Design by Darius Hurley
Darius Hurley is the founder of the Chicago art punk label Criminal IQ Records, sometimes radio deejay for WLUW's Reality Radio Show, and singer/songwriter of the Chicago death punk band Claw Toe. A native of London, England, Hurley now lives and works in Batavia, IL. He records, paints and assembles collages out of his studio above the Water St. Studios Community Arts Center in downtown, mainly at night and especially on the full moon.
